Wo liegen die Kontake bei CardDav

Status
Für weitere Antworten geschlossen.

Vallaria

Benutzer
Mitglied seit
22. Jan 2016
Beiträge
7
Punkte für Reaktionen
0
Punkte
0
Ich habe auf meiner DS516j CardDav aktiviert, die Synchronisation klappt und die Anzeige der .vcf-Dateien über die URL auch. Wo aber liegen die Kontakte physisch? Ich habe bisher zwei Antworten (aus älteren Postings) darauf gefunden:

1. Im Ordner /volume1/@carddav/addressbook --> dieser Ordner ist leer
2. In der Datenbank carddav auf dem DS postgres --> finde ich nicht

Weiß mittlerweile jemand, wo diese .vcf-Dateien nun wirklich zu finden sind?

Danke!
 

goetz

Super-Moderator
Teammitglied
Sehr erfahren
Mitglied seit
18. Mrz 2009
Beiträge
14.164
Punkte für Reaktionen
412
Punkte
393

Vallaria

Benutzer
Mitglied seit
22. Jan 2016
Beiträge
7
Punkte für Reaktionen
0
Punkte
0
Danke für die schnelle Antwort. Dann muss ich mich jetzt mit Datenbanken intensiver beschäftigen ;-)
 

goetz

Super-Moderator
Teammitglied
Sehr erfahren
Mitglied seit
18. Mrz 2009
Beiträge
14.164
Punkte für Reaktionen
412
Punkte
393
Hallo,
installiere Dir das Paket phpPgAdmin aus den alternativer Paketquellen und Du kannst per Browser auf die Datenbank. Dann solltest Du aber Port 80 und 443 im Router nicht an die DS weiterleiten bzw. phpPgAdmin vor externem Zugriff schützen.

Gruß Götz
 

Vallaria

Benutzer
Mitglied seit
22. Jan 2016
Beiträge
7
Punkte für Reaktionen
0
Punkte
0
So, nach viel Sucherei und "Fummelei" kann ich nun auf PostgreSQL zugreifen (ich musste allerdings einen admin-user anlegen). Leider werden mir nur die DBs: caldav, download, mediaserver, photo, postgres und video_metadata angezeigt. In keiner DB gibt es eine Tabelle mit Namen "carddav".

P.S.: Habe per .htaccess den Ordner geschützt.
 

goetz

Super-Moderator
Teammitglied
Sehr erfahren
Mitglied seit
18. Mrz 2009
Beiträge
14.164
Punkte für Reaktionen
412
Punkte
393
Hallo,
das haben die doch tatsächlich schon wieder geändert. Datenbank caldav, Tabelle addressbook_objekt, Columns vcard_text.

Gruß Götz
 

Vallaria

Benutzer
Mitglied seit
22. Jan 2016
Beiträge
7
Punkte für Reaktionen
0
Punkte
0
Uups, sorry, da hätt ich selbst drauf kommen können. Jetzt habe ich noch die Meldung: ERROR: permission denied for relation addressbook_object und die geschätzte Anzahl der Datensätze in der Übersicht ist 0.
 

goetz

Super-Moderator
Teammitglied
Sehr erfahren
Mitglied seit
18. Mrz 2009
Beiträge
14.164
Punkte für Reaktionen
412
Punkte
393
Hallo,
melde Dich als user postgres Pallwort leer lassen. Das funktioniert aber nur wenn Du in
/usr/syno/synoman/phpsrc/phpPgAdmin/conf/config.inc.php die Zeile
$conf['extra_login_security'] = true;
zu
$conf['extra_login_security'] = false;
änderst.

Gruß Götz
 

Vallaria

Benutzer
Mitglied seit
22. Jan 2016
Beiträge
7
Punkte für Reaktionen
0
Punkte
0
Ahhh, das war's. Ganz herzlichen Dank!!!!!
 
Status
Für weitere Antworten geschlossen.
 

Kaffeautomat

Wenn du das Forum hilfreich findest oder uns unterstützen möchtest, dann gib uns doch einfach einen Kaffee aus.

Als Dankeschön schalten wir deinen Account werbefrei.

:coffee:

Hier gehts zum Kaffeeautomat